WebFixed deposits are investments predominantly deposited with banks. It yields fixed interest income and the original investment money is repaid to the deposit holder at maturity. Example: Mr. B deposited $1 Million in XY bank which pays 10% interest per annum. This is a one-year deposit plan. WebWhen interest rates rise, bonds and other fixed-income instruments, for example, lose value. When interest rates fluctuate, the price of a bond fluctuates as well. ... Example of Interest Rate Risk. Take the following into consideration: An investor purchases a $500 bond with a 3% coupon for five years. After that, it increases to 4% per year ...
